Why consider nontoxic or organic pillows?

Unlike your traditional box store pillow, organic pillows are crafted from nontoxic materials, like pesticide-free cotton or chemical-free natural latex, which is a great choice for individuals who prefer organic or lower-toxicity materials as part of creating a sleep environment that may reduce exposure to certain synthetic chemicals, dyes, fragrances, or off-gassing compounds.

โ€œBecause pillows are in such close proximity to the skin and respiratory system for many hours each night, the materials theyโ€™re made from really matter…cleaner materials may help reduce unnecessary irritation and cumulative chemical exposure over time…โ€

-Dr. Jaclyn Tolentino, board-certified family physician

โ€œBecause pillows are in such close proximity to the skin and respiratory system for many hours each night, the materials theyโ€™re made from really matter. Choosing cleaner materials may help reduce unnecessary irritation and cumulative chemical exposure over time, especially for individuals who are more sensitive,โ€ states board-certified family physician Dr. Jaclyn Tolentino.

Likewise, pillows made from high-quality materials are often more supportive, as they are crafted for specific sleepers and offer different fill options so you can customize your firmness. Studies show that having optimal support (and temperature, for that matter) is crucial to quality sleep and overall health.

How to choose the best pillow for your sleep style:

Choosing a nontoxic pillow doesnโ€™t have to feel complicated! It really comes down to how you sleep and what feels good to your body. Start by thinking about your main sleep position: Side sleepers usually need a firmer, higher pillow to keep the neck aligned, back sleepers do best with medium support that cradles the natural curve of the neck, and stomach sleepers are often most comfortable with something soft and low-profile to minimize strain.

From there, look for clean, natural materials like organic latex, cotton, wool, or kapok, which offer great support without the chemical off-gassing found in many synthetic foams. Certifications like GOTS, GOLS, OEKO-TEX, or GREENGUARD Gold can give you peace of mind that your pillow is truly free from harmful chemicals. Bonus points if itโ€™s breathable, adjustable, and has a washable cover to keep things fresh. When your pillow matches both your sleep style and your values, better rest tends to follow.

Coyuchiโ€™s Molded Organic Latex Pillow, one of many Coyuchi offers, uses GOLS Certified organic Dunlop latex for a fresh nightโ€™s sleep. Best for back and side sleepers, this material is breathable, resistant to mold and mildew, and biodegradable. This is also one of the only pillows on the list to come without any plastic packaging (yay!). Instead, it arrived in a canvas bag, perfect for storage and protection when weโ€™re not using it. 

Our Editor’s Review | I wasn’t initially sure how I would sleep on this one with its unconventional shape โ€” the side with the large hole is the bottom of the pillow and the two smaller holes are for your ears (perfect for that cartilage piercing or to reduce sleepy wrinkles!). All of the smaller holes help with airflow throughout the night. Hereโ€™s a video for visual reference. My verdict? While it can take a few nights to mold to your body (give it time!), this pillow is an excellent option if youโ€™re a back sleeper or looking for additional neck support throughout the night.
